BULL, Benedicte  y  KASAHARA, Yuri. The transnationalization of diversified business groups and the changing face of central american economic elites. Anuario de Estudios Centroamericanos [online]. 2017, vol.43, pp.37-69. ISSN 2215-4175.  http://dx.doi.org/10.15517/aeca.v43i0.31549.

This article presents the results of study about the strategies of Central American diversified business groups (DBG) regarding globalization. It searches to understand how they have changed during the process of economic integration in terms of their internationalization, sectoral focus and integration with transnational companies. We argue that, in general, the DBG had lost terrain to transnational companies, despite important exception and the rise of new groups. However, they still maintain their influence through their contact networks at both the national and international level.
